Output 3db942c3d66ddb13c2218e70b91efd75186502c007d41f13c61bf541fb4bebd4:0

value
2366762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a64c94df551bf8eb5188019f2e3fd945a12c4632 OP_EQUAL
address
3GrKqNAkYwXo7tMnrV7P681qbAD8Xfm2hz
transaction
3db942c3d66ddb13c2218e70b91efd75186502c007d41f13c61bf541fb4bebd4
spent
true